Gino D'Acampo to Relocate to Australia, Establishing New Ventures Amid ITV Partnership Termination

Rumors are swirling that celebrity chef Gino D'Acampo, 48, is planning a substantial move to Australia, where he will establish multiple businesses, including restaurants and a technology platform. This move follows ITV's decision to sever ties with D'Acampo amid allegations of misconduct. D'Acampo has denied all accusations, but has stated that TV opportunities in the UK are limited, prompting him to explore new horizons. The chef has a history with Australia, having won I'm A Celebrity... Get Me Out of Here in 2009 and successfully touring the country in 2019. His relocation is expected to be a full-time move, with his wife and three children initially staying in the UK.
